1.使用exec(@sq lStr)方法,@sqlStr是一个要执行的字符串,通过该字符串动态连接各种条件。
       2.使用sp_executesql 存储过程来执行,代码如下:
          declare @tablename varchar(50)
         declare @a varchar(50)
         declare @b varchar(50)   
         declare @sql nchar(500)  --注意不能用varchar

set @a='a'   
         set @b='b'
         set @tablename='dbo.Table_1'
         set @sql=N'insert into '+@tablename +' values(@a,@b)'
         exec sp_executesql @sql,N'@a varchar(50),@b varchar(50)',@a,@b

转载于:https://www.cnblogs.com/dazhong/archive/2007/04/29/732558.html

动态执行sql语句用法相关推荐

  1. oracle中执行动态sql语句吗,oracle中有没有可动态执行sql语句的函数

    oracle中有没有可动态执行sql语句的函数 关注:233  答案:2  手机版 解决时间 2021-03-05 15:53 提问者祗剩寂寞 2021-03-04 22:38 oracle中有没有可 ...

  2. mysql带参数的sql_MySql存储过程是带参数的存储过程(动态执行SQL语句)

    下文介绍的MySql存储过程是带参数的存储过程(动态执行SQL语句),该MySql存储过程是根据用户输入的条件和排序方式查询用户的信息,排序条件可以没有调用方式: call GetUsersDynam ...

  3. mysql函数 动态语句_自定义函数动态执行SQL语句

    Oracle 动态SQL有两种写法:用 DBMS_SQL 或 execute immediate,建议使用后者. DDL 和 DML Sql代码 收藏代码 /*** DDL ***/ begin EX ...

  4. mysql(十)条件语句、循环语句、动态执行SQL语句

    MySQL数据库-条件语句.循环语句.动态执行SQL语句 1.if条件语句 delimiter \\ CREATE PROCEDURE proc_if () BEGINdeclare i int de ...

  5. oracle执行语句出无效字符,pl/sql动态执行sql语句时报错:ORA-00911: 无效字符 ORA-06512: 在 line 14...

    今天测试的时候遇到两个错误提醒,写下来给自己提个醒: --建测试表 create table test_table(tablename varchar2(50),selectsql clob); in ...

  6. SQL Server 中 EXEC全称execute 与 SP_EXECUTESQL动态执行sql代码语句 的区别

    先睹为快 use cplvfx_DBdeclare @sqlStr nvarchar(max)set @sqlStr='select top 100 * from User'exec (@sqlStr ...

  7. oracle 动态执行ddl语句,Oracle过程中执行动态SQL或DDL语句

    如果你用的是 Oracle 8i 及以上的版本,那简单,在过程中用 execute immediate sql_str 就行, sql_str 是一个拼凑的 SQL 语句, 如果你用的是 Oracle ...

  8. 怎么在oracle里执行sql语句,在Oracle中执行动态SQL的几种方法

    在一般的sql操作中,sql语句基本上都是固定的,如: SELECT t.empno,t.ename FROM scott.emp t WHERE t.deptno = 20; 但有的时候,从应用的需 ...

  9. mysql执行动态批处理,使用BAT批处理执行sql语句的代码

    1.把待执行Sql保存在一个文件,这里为20110224.sql. 2.新建一个扩展名.bat的批处理文件,输入下面命令并保存后,双击.bat文件,系统会自动执行20110224.sql的语句: 复制 ...

最新文章

  1. 安装Nginx的方法教程
  2. asp.net过滤HTML标签的几个函数
  3. pipe()函数精解
  4. 学python还是java贴吧_是学python还是java?一张图告诉你!
  5. git 强制将本地代码更新仓库里面的代码
  6. 在大公司天天调参数,感觉快废了
  7. Android中关于Task的一些认识
  8. 获取JQuery UI tabs中被选中的tabs的方法
  9. msgpack使用 php_如何使用msgpack进行读写?
  10. Shiro(二)——Shiro认证入门案例
  11. 静态代理和动态代理原理及实现
  12. centos7 vi保存退出_怎么保存退出vi编辑 vi常用命令大全
  13. 微信H5适配 解决微信调整字体大小导致Html5页面混乱
  14. 2020年汽车驾驶员(高级)报名考试及汽车驾驶员(高级)在线考试
  15. TikTok在国内运营一个月,20万粉丝蛮简单的,绝对避免抖音国际版零播放问题
  16. c++ 泛型 之 TypeTraints
  17. MATLAB提取txt文本文档中特定关键字后的数字信息
  18. Python3 pd.dataframe写入csv和xlsx
  19. python中数字类型以及进制转换
  20. MySQL之学生成绩表查询语句解析

热门文章

  1. linux vim看最低,linux vim
  2. cocos creator 判断双击_Creator | 编辑器中可操作顶点的多边形遮罩
  3. vs qt 在linux运行,QT安装以及使用(QT支持linux和windows,也支持C/C++代码的编译运行,比vs简洁多)...
  4. lunux安装多个mysql_实例详解linux下多个mysql5.7.19(tar.gz)安装图文教程
  5. unity android 在后台运行_Android 11“精简版”正式发布,低端机也可以流畅运行
  6. php 计算数组的差值,数组计算差值及项的小计,该如何处理
  7. STM8单片机串口发送引脚和接收引脚分开使用
  8. 笔试题:在整数数组中找到重复的数字
  9. vjudge-Knight Moves(bfs)
  10. spring之IOC和DI关系